What exactly do you get for the upgrade?

Post

wagtunes wrote: Fri Jun 26, 2026 1:47 pm What exactly do you get for the upgrade?
❯ Expanded polyphony via additional voice cards (8 → 32 voices) with preserved micro-timing and variation.

❯ New playback modes including Round Robin and Random Robin.

❯ Polyphonic arpeggiator per instrument part.

❯ Global arpeggiator with round robin options.

❯ Creative delay effect with filter, tremolo, diffusion and pitch shifting.

❯ Redesigned preset browser with favourites, search and direct instrument part loading.

❯ Multi-level undo/redo for parameter editing.

❯ Simultaneous editing of multiple instrument parts.

❯ New presets from mixer, engineer, and producer Chuck Zwicky.

There's a free 1.3 update which includes the new browser and presets:

Free Update 1.3.0 for All Users

Alongside Version 2, we are also releasing a free update 1.3.0 for all Microwave 1 Plugin users. This update focuses on workflow and usability improvements, including:
A completely redesigned preset browser with favourites, search and direct instrument part loading.
Multi-level Undo / Redo for parameter editing.
Simultaneous editing of multiple instrument parts.
New presets from renowned mixer, engineer and producer Chuck Zwicky.
